Expression |
^(([a-zA-Z0-9]+([\-])?[a-zA-Z0-9]+)+(\.)?)+[a-zA-Z]{2,6}$ |
Description |
Checks domain names. This will match all of the valid domains. It will accept TLD's that are from 2 to 6 characters. You can not have more then one dash or period next to each other. Also it will not let you have dashes at end of the words. |
Matches |
www.domain.com | your-domain.com | www.sub-domain.your-domain.museum |
Non-Matches |
.domain.com | your---domain.com | www.-sub-.com |
